The document summarizes key features of the Tatry and Pieniny Mountains in southern Poland. It describes the Tatry as the highest mountain range in Poland, divided into the Western Tatras and High Tatras, with peaks over 2,000 meters. It notes the Tatras are protected by the Tatra National Park. It then describes the Pieniny Mountains along the Polish-Slovak border, divided into three regions, with the highest peak Trzy Korony.
